Air Line Pilots Association International Pilot Welfare Benefit Plan (EIN: 54-1775762) has filed an IRS Form 990 since fiscal year 2017. In its fiscal year 2017 IRS Form 990 filing, Air Line Pilots Association International Pilot Welfare Benefit Plan, a 501(c)(9) voluntary employees' beneficiary association, reported compensation for 4 employees. Among the employees shown here, the average compensation is $544,647. The highest compensated employee at Air Line Pilots Association International Pilot Welfare Benefit Plan is Timothy Canoll with fiscal year 2017 compensation of $1,176,673.
